Understanding LPG and Its Risks in Food Processing Plants

LPG is a commonly used fuel in many industries, including food processing. It is valued for its high energy content, clean - burning properties, and ease of storage and transportation. In food processing plants, LPG can be used for various applications such as cooking, baking, and heating.

However, LPG also poses significant risks. It is highly flammable, and even a small leak can create a potentially explosive atmosphere. In a food processing environment, where there are often heat sources, electrical equipment, and open flames, the presence of LPG leaks can be extremely dangerous. A leak can lead to fires, explosions, and the release of toxic gases, which can endanger the lives of workers and cause significant damage to the plant and its equipment.

How LPG Detector Alarms Work

LPG detector alarms are designed to detect the presence of LPG in the air and alert users when the gas concentration reaches a dangerous level. These devices typically use sensors that are sensitive to LPG. When the sensor detects LPG, it sends a signal to the alarm unit, which then emits an audible and/or visual alarm.

Considerations When Using LPG Detector Alarms in Food Processing Plants

While LPG detector alarms are suitable for use in food processing plants, there are some considerations that need to be taken into account:

Placement

Proper placement of LPG detector alarms is essential for effective gas detection. They should be installed in areas where LPG is likely to accumulate, such as near storage tanks, cooking equipment, and ventilation systems. It is also important to ensure that the alarms are installed at the correct height, as LPG is heavier than air and tends to settle near the ground.

Maintenance

Regular maintenance of LPG detector alarms is necessary to ensure their proper functioning. This includes calibration, sensor replacement, and cleaning. It is recommended to follow the manufacturer's guidelines for maintenance and to have the alarms serviced by a qualified technician on a regular basis.

Types of LPG Detector Alarms for Food Processing Plants

There are several types of LPG detector alarms that are well - suited for food processing plants:

Fixed LPG Detector Alarms

Fixed LPG detector alarms are permanently installed in specific locations within the plant. They are connected to a central control panel, which can monitor the status of multiple detectors and provide a comprehensive overview of the gas detection system. These alarms are ideal for continuous monitoring of large areas and can be customized to meet the specific needs of the food processing plant.

Portable LPG Detector Alarms

Portable LPG detector alarms are handheld devices that can be carried by workers. They are useful for spot - checking in areas where LPG leaks are suspected or for workers who need to move around the plant.
